Abstract

The utility model relates to an electrical heating flange with a temperature balancing function used on a glass platinum channel. The electrical heating flange has a structure comprising a flange plate arranged on the glass platinum channel, a wiring electrode plate arranged on the flange plate, and a cooling water coil pipe clinging to the wiring electrode plate; the electrical heating flange has the key points that the structure of the cooling water coil pipe comprises two independent parts which are symmetrically distributed relative to the wiring electrode plate, and the cooling water rotating directions of the two independent parts are opposite to each other. The lengths and the sectional areas of cooling pipes arranged at the two sides are equal to each other, the flow rate and the inlet temperature of the cooling water in the cooling pipes are the same as each other, and the flowing directions of the cooling water in the cooling pipes are opposite to each other; therefore, the cooling speed of an electrode connecting terminal is accelerated, the electrode connecting terminal is guaranteed to be in a good working state, and aging of the electrode connecting terminal is delayed; furthermore, the temperature of the glass liquid channel is uniform along the circumferential direction, so that the glass production quality is improved.

Description

A kind of have an electrically heated flange of using on the glass platinum channel of equal temperature function
Technical field
The utility model belongs to photoelectric glass production technical field, relates to the improvement of the heating flange of using in glass metal platinum channel in photoelectric glass production technique, and specifically a kind of have an electrically heated flange of using on the glass platinum channel of equal temperature function.
Background technology
The patent No. is to have recorded a kind of electrically heated flange structure in 200910075842.2 patent documentation.Water-cooled tube is to form coil arrangement near flange, is wound around water-cooled tube, by the heat exchange of water coolant is reached contacts electrode plate is lowered the temperature in a side.But pass into after water coolant, flange circumferentially from cooling water inlet end more close to temperature lower, from inlet end more away from temperature higher, cause by the circumferential temperature of glass metal herein uneven, and then make glass metal produce the ununiformity of temperature distribution and flow to disorder, extremely harmful to ensureing the electrooptics index of glass substrate.
Summary of the invention
The situation of the circumferential temperature inequality of flange that the utility model causes in order to eliminate heating in flow of cooling water process, designed a kind of electrically heated flange of using on the glass platinum channel of equal temperature function that has, by in link electrode plate both sides, opposite course water flowing cooling tube being set, reach the object that makes the circumferential temperature distribution equalizing of glass metal passage.
The technical solution of the utility model is: a kind of have an electrically heated flange of using on the glass platinum channel of equal temperature function, structure comprises the ring flange being arranged on glass platinum channel, the cooling water coil that is arranged on link electrode plate on ring flange and arranges near link electrode plate, key is: cooling water coil structure for two portions independently, connect that line electrode plate is symmetrical, water coolant sense of rotation is contrary.
The beneficial effects of the utility model are: by the zygomorphy at link electrode plate arrange flow velocity identical, flow to contrary water-cooled tube, not only can make the speed of cooling of link electrode plate accelerate, guarantee that link electrode plate, in good working order, slows down aging; And can make the circumferential temperature distribution equalizing of glass metal passage, improve glass production quality.
Accompanying drawing explanation
Fig. 1 is structural representation of the present utility model;
In accompanying drawing, the 1st, ring flange, the 2nd, link electrode plate, the 3rd, glass metal passage, the 4th, 1# water-cooled tube, the 5th, 2# water-cooled tube.
Embodiment
A kind of have an electrically heated flange of using on the glass platinum channel of equal temperature function, structure comprises the ring flange 1 being arranged on glass platinum channel 3, the cooling water coil that is arranged on the link electrode plate 2 on ring flange 1 and arranges near link electrode plate 2, key is: cooling water coil structure for two portions independently, connect that line electrode plate 2 is symmetrical, the flow of water coolant is identical with temperature in, flow to contrary.
In order to reach the object of the circumferential temperature distribution equalizing of glass metal passage, guarantee that the cooling tube length and the sectional area that are separately positioned on link electrode plate 2 both sides equate.
During concrete enforcement, 1# cooling tube 4 and 2# cooling tube 5 are set in the both sides of link electrode plate 2 around ring flange 1, the length of both sides cooling tube and sectional area are equal, and in cooling tube, the flow of water coolant is identical with temperature in, flow to contrary.By forward and reverse water-cooled tube, interact, the circumferential temperature of ring flange 1 is guaranteed at a relatively consistent environment, thereby guaranteed that in glass metal passage 3, temperature of glass liquid is even.
Also can be around ring flange 1 at many water-cooled tubes of the both sides of link electrode plate 2 welding.
Cooling fluid in cooling tube can adopt pure water, softening water or other cooling fluid.
